Hot Cocoa Cookies 

Makes 35-45 cookies 

Ingredients

Cookie Ingredients:

  • 1/2 cup (1 stick) unsalted butter
  • 12 oz. semi-sweet chocolate
  • 1 1/2 cups flour
  • 1/4 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 1 1/2 teaspoons baking pow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1 1/4 cups brown sugar
  • 3 eggs
  • 1 1/2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 25 (approx.) large marshmallows

Icing Ingredients:

  • 2 cups powdered sugar
  • 4 tablespoons (1/2 stick) unsalted butter, melted
  • 1/4 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 1/4 cup hot water
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• Assorted sprinkles

Directions

For the cookies:

  1. Melt the butter and chocolate together until smooth. Set aside to cool slightly.
  2. Whisk together the flour, cocoa powder, baking powder, and salt in a separate bowl.
  3. Beat the brown sugar, eggs, and vanilla until well combined in a mixing bowl.
  4. Add the melted chocolate mixture to the sugar mixture and mix until smooth.
  5. Gradually add the flour mixture, stirring until just combined. Cover the dough and refrigerate until firm.
  6. Preheat the oven to 325°F (165°C). Line baking sheets with parchment paper.
  7. Shape the dough into balls, place them on the baking sheets, and flatten slightly. Bake for about 12 minutes.
  8. While the cookies bake, cut the large marshmallows in half.
  9. Once the cookies are done baking, press a marshmallow half into the center of each cookie and return to the oven for an additional 2-3 minutes.
  10. Allow the cookies to cool on the baking sheets before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.

For the icing:

  1. Mix powdered sugar, melted butter, cocoa powder, hot water, and vanilla extract until smooth.
  2. Drizzle or spread the icing over the cooled cookies and decorate with assorted sprinkles.
